Need ways to lower the level of triglycerides & higher the level of hdl-cholesterol?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Several options: Lower triglycerides can be done with several medicines from fish oil to medications called fibrates or niacin. Raising the HDL is not so easy. Sometimes diet, weight-loss and exercise help. Of the chol meds only niacine as a significant impact on increasing HDL but sometimes is not well tolerated due to se of flushing.
